Ranneeti
One of the highlights this week on JioCinema is "Ranneeti," released on April 25. Starring Lara Dutta and Jimmy Shergill, the web series delves into the strategic Balakot air strike carried out by India against Pakistan's Jaish-e-Mohammed in retaliation for the Pulwama terror attack. With seasoned actors like Ashutosh Rana and Ashish Vidyarthi rounding out the cast, the series promises a gripping political drama.
Laapataa Ladies
Netflix has introduced "Laapataa Ladies," directed by Kiran Rao, featuring a cast of new talents including Pratibha Ratna, Sparsh Shrivastav, and Nitanshi Goel. The movie transports viewers to 2001 in the fictional state of Nirmal Pradesh, offering a unique narrative experience.
Crakk
For action enthusiasts, "Crakk" is now available on Disney+ Hotstar. The movie stars Vidyut Jammwal and takes viewers on a journey from the slums of Mumbai to the world of underground sports. The cast also includes Arjun Rampal, Nora Fatehi, and Amy Jackson, adding star power to this thrilling ride.
Jordan River Anderson, The Messenger
Docubay introduces "Jordan River Anderson, The Messenger," a touching film that tells the story of a young boy's prolonged hospital stay due to bureaucratic wrangling between federal and provincial governments over his care. This documentary sheds light on a significant social issue.
Tillu Square
Netflix's "Tillu Square," a sequel to the popular "DJ Tillu," is a romantic crime-comedy that features Siddhu Jonnalagadda and Anupama Parmeswaran. The film became available for streaming on April 26, continuing the entertaining saga.
Daphne
Another noteworthy addition to Docubay's catalogue is "Daphne," a crime documentary focusing on Maltese journalist Daphne Caruana Galizia, who was killed in a car bomb attack. The documentary explores her sons' quest for justice, highlighting the risks journalists face.
